Here’s one heck of an update: That news about new life at the former Cowboys & Turbans space in Silver Lake? Turns out the new restaurant is being manned by none other than chef/restaurateur Maycoll Calderon, who already operates one of the hottest restaurants in Mexico City.
In just the latest example of Mexican chefs expanding north to the second-largest Mexican city in the world, the Huset owner will drop a concept called Tintorera right onto Sunset Boulevard. Construction is underway now, but in just a few short months the place should be ready to roll as a produce-forward small plates option with tons of modern Mexican influence.
Reached by phone, Calderon says he’s excited to come to Los Angeles to cook, and the space he found couldn’t be more perfect. With its gorgeous patio and access to neighborhoods like Silver Lake and Echo Park, Calderon’s newcomer should fit right in.
While he wouldn’t commit fully to describing the menu at Tintorera, anyone who’s dined at Huset in Mexico City can tell that Calderon knows his way around a grill, and loves the seasonal produce bounty that California offers. You can also expect lots of alcohol on hand, including a tucked away speakeasy for more secretive drinking down the line.
Look for Tintorera to come online by late spring or summer, ideally, with Calderon flying in and out of Los Angeles to get the place up to speed. Once it arrives, it’s a fair bet to believe the restaurant will make waves as part of the growing modern Mexican cuisine movement in Los Angeles.
